By Shikin Louis

KUCHING, March 13: The Ramadan atmosphere in Kuching came alive today as Prime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im mingled with traders and visitors at the Sukma Ria Ramadan Bazaar.

Arriving at 5.25pm, Anwar was warmly welcomed by Sarawak Premier Datuk Patinggi Tan Sri Abang Johari Tun Openg and Deputy Prime Minister Datuk Amar Fadillah Yusof.

Also present were Deputy Minister in the Premier’s Department (Project Coordinator for Regional Development Agencies, Kuching North City Commission and Islamic Affairs) Datuk Dr Abdul Rahman Junaidi; Deputy Minister in the Premier’s Department (Law, Malaysia Agreement 1963 and State-Federal Relations) Datuk Sharifah Hasidah Sayeed Aman Ghazali; and Kuching North City Commission (DBKU) mayor Dato Hilmy Othman.

Their presence drew the attention of thousands of visitors browsing for iftar treats.

The Prime Minister strolled through the bazaar, stopping to chat and take photos with locals.

He also made purchases at several stalls, showing his support for small businesses.

Now in its latest edition, the Sukma Ria Ramadan Bazaar, organised in collaboration with DBKU, remains a favourite gathering spot. This year’s bazaar features 70 stalls, offering a wide variety of local delicacies, all of which Anwar made a point to explore. — DayakDaily
